Steps to Take After a Car Accident

The immediate aftermath of a car accident can be chaotic and overwhelming. To protect your health and legal rights, follow these critical steps:

At the Scene of the Accident

  • Stay at the Scene: Do not leave the accident scene until police or other authorities have given you permission to do so. Leaving prematurely can result in criminal charges, especially if someone has been injured or killed.
  • Ensure Safety: If you are injured, remain in your vehicle and wait for first responders to arrive. Moving unnecessarily could worsen your injuries. If someone else is injured, avoid moving them unless their location poses an immediate danger.
  • Move to Safety (if uninjured): If you can safely do so, move your vehicle out of traffic to prevent further collisions. If available, turn on your hazard lights and set up warning triangles or flares.
  • Call 911: Notify emergency services immediately. Request police assistance to file an official accident report and ask for medical aid if anyone is injured. The dispatcher will guide you on what to do next.

Gather Essential Information

It is crucial to document details about the accident to support your claim. Avoid discussing fault or sharing unnecessary details about your insurance policy. Focus on collecting:

  • Names, phone numbers, addresses, and email addresses of all involved drivers, passengers, and witnesses.
  • Insurance information from all parties, including the company name, policy number, and contact details.
  • The make, model, and license plate numbers of all vehicles involved.
  • The physical location and conditions at the accident scene.
  • Police officer names, badge numbers, and the accident report number.

Take Photos

Use your phone to photograph:

  • Vehicle damage from multiple angles.
  • The accident scene, including road conditions, traffic signs, and skid marks.
  • Visible injuries you or others sustained.

These images can be critical evidence for your claim.

Identify and Speak with Witnesses

Witnesses can provide valuable third-party accounts of the accident. Obtain their names, phone numbers, and addresses. Their statements may be essential in proving liability if there is a dispute over what happened.

Seek Medical Attention

Even if you feel fine immediately after the accident, some injuries may not manifest until later. Get evaluated by a medical professional as soon as possible. Keep detailed records of:

  • All treatments, medications, and follow-up appointments.
  • Medical bills and reports.
  • Notes about how your injuries affect your daily life, including missed work and limitations on physical activities.

Get a Property Damage Assessment

Have your vehicle inspected by your insurance company and an independent repair shop for a second opinion. If you disagree with the insurance company’s valuation, an experienced car accident attorney can help you negotiate for fair compensation.

Be Careful About What You Say

Avoid discussing the accident with anyone other than your attorney, the police, and your insurance provider. If you receive a call from the other driver’s insurance company, refer them to your lawyer. Do not accept any settlement offers or provide recorded statements without legal advice.
